Rodrigo Lozano

Paralegal – Kolko & Casey, P.C.

Rodrigo Lozano is a native of Mexico and a 2003 graduate of the Universidad Anahuac del Sur, International Relations School, where he obtained his Bachelor’s Degree in International Business and participated in a student exchange program in Bremen, Germany.

From 2006 to 2010, Rodrigo worked for the Consulate General of Mexico in Denver, as the head of the Legal Affairs Department where he was in charge of enforcing all the proceedings to safeguard the rights and interests of the Mexican Nationals living in the State of Colorado and Wyoming, regarding their immigration, criminal, civil, labor, civil rights issues within the limits of international law. He also had the opportunity to develop strong ties and enrich relations through cooperation between the Mexican Government and Local, State and Federal authorities, including the United States Citizen and Immigration Services, Immigration and Customs Enforcement, Customs and Border Protection, the Colorado Attorney General Office, Colorado Bureau of Investigations, Wage and Hour Division, OSHA, Equal Employment Opportunity Commission, Denver Health, Spanish Speaking Media, among others. While working at this position he developed great interest in immigration law. He advocated on behalf of many Mexican nationals during the highly publicized Immigration Swift raid.

Since 2010, Rodrigo has worked in the immigration field acquiring experience in removal proceedings and family based cases. Rodrigo also worked for two major International Companies where he faced great challenges and developed skills to work in an international business environment. He is passionate about immigration law and helping people in regularizing their immigration situation. Rodrigo is bilingual in English and Spanish.
